1. The Culprit: Ammonium Nitrate – A Dangerous Compound

At the heart of the disaster was 2,750 tons of ammonium nitrate, a chemical compound used primarily as a fertilizer and explosive material. This substance, stored improperly in Warehouse 12 at the port, was the primary fuel for the explosion. The ammonium nitrate had been seized from a ship in 2013 and left unsecured, a ticking time bomb waiting to happen. 😱

Ammonium nitrate is notoriously unstable when exposed to high temperatures or fires, which is precisely what happened on that fateful day. A fire broke out in another part of the warehouse, igniting the ammonium nitrate and causing a chain reaction that resulted in a massive explosion. The blast was so powerful it could be heard and felt hundreds of miles away, leaving a crater in the ground and a trail of destruction across the city.

2. Safety Failures and Regulatory Oversight

The Beirut blast was not just an accident; it was a failure of multiple systems designed to prevent such disasters. The storage of such a large quantity of hazardous material without proper safety measures is a stark reminder of the importance of robust regulatory frameworks. In the United States, we have strict guidelines and inspections to ensure that dangerous chemicals are stored safely, but clearly, these were lacking in Beirut.

Investigations revealed that the ammonium nitrate was stored in a warehouse without adequate fire suppression systems or proper ventilation. Additionally, there was a lack of communication and coordination among different government agencies responsible for overseeing the storage of hazardous materials. This breakdown in protocol led to a perfect storm of negligence and poor decision-making that culminated in the tragic explosion.

3. Aftermath and Lessons Learned

The aftermath of the Beirut blast has been a somber reflection on the need for improved safety protocols and accountability. Over 200 people lost their lives, thousands were injured, and countless buildings were destroyed. The Lebanese government faced widespread criticism for its handling of the situation, including delays in providing aid and transparency in the investigation process.

However, the disaster also sparked a wave of solidarity and support from around the globe. Countries and organizations offered assistance, and many individuals contributed to relief efforts.
